Victor Froholdt Seals Move to FC Porto in Record-Breaking Deal

FC Porto has signed 19-year-old Danish midfielder Victor Froholdt from FC Copenhagen for up to €22 million. The deal includes €20 million upfront, €2 million in add-ons, and a 10% sell-on clause.

WHAT HAPPENED?

After weeks of rumors, Porto and Copenhagen agreed on the transfer terms for Froholdt. Porto outbid Eintracht Frankfurt, who backed out due to the high asking price. Froholdt had a great season for Copenhagen, scoring six goals and providing five assists in 53 appearances. Personal terms with Froholdt are finalized, and he is set to sign the contract.

WHY THE TRANSFER IS SIGNIFICANT

This transfer is set to be Copenhagen’s record sale, highlighting Froholdt’s rise in European football. At just 19, Froholdt’s performances attracted interest from top clubs. Porto, aiming to strengthen their midfield after finishing third in the Primeira Liga, showed their ambition by investing in young talent. Froholdt arrives as Porto looks to close the gap to Sporting CP and Benfica, who finished first and second, at least six points ahead.
